KVM: PPC: Book3S HV: Introduce kvmhv_update_nest_rmap_rc_list()



Introduce a function kvmhv_update_nest_rmap_rc_list() which for a given
nest_rmap list will traverse it, find the corresponding pte in the shadow
page tables, and if it still maps the same host page update the rc bits
accordingly.

static void kvmhv_update_nest_rmap_rc(struct kvm *kvm, u64 n_rmap,
				      unsigned long clr, unsigned long set,
				      unsigned long hpa, unsigned long mask)
{
	struct kvm_nested_guest *gp;
	unsigned long gpa;
	unsigned int shift, lpid;
	pte_t *ptep;

	gpa = n_rmap & RMAP_NESTED_GPA_MASK;
	lpid = (n_rmap & RMAP_NESTED_LPID_MASK) >> RMAP_NESTED_LPID_SHIFT;
	gp = kvmhv_find_nested(kvm, lpid);
	if (!gp)
		return;

	/* Find the pte */
	ptep = __find_linux_pte(gp->shadow_pgtable, gpa, NULL, &shift);
	/*
	 * If the pte is present and the pfn is still the same, update the pte.
	 * If the pfn has changed then this is a stale rmap entry, the nested
	 * gpa actually points somewhere else now, and there is nothing to do.
	 * XXX A future optimisation would be to remove the rmap entry here.
	 */
	if (ptep && pte_present(*ptep) && ((pte_val(*ptep) & mask) == hpa)) {
		__radix_pte_update(ptep, clr, set);
		kvmppc_radix_tlbie_page(kvm, gpa, shift, lpid);
	}
}

/*
 * For a given list of rmap entries, update the rc bits in all ptes in shadow
 * page tables for nested guests which are referenced by the rmap list.
 */
void kvmhv_update_nest_rmap_rc_list(struct kvm *kvm, unsigned long *rmapp,
				    unsigned long clr, unsigned long set,
				    unsigned long hpa, unsigned long nbytes)
{
	struct llist_node *entry = ((struct llist_head *) rmapp)->first;
	struct rmap_nested *cursor;
	unsigned long rmap, mask;

	if ((clr | set) & ~(_PAGE_DIRTY | _PAGE_ACCESSED))
		return;

	mask = PTE_RPN_MASK & ~(nbytes - 1);
	hpa &= mask;

	for_each_nest_rmap_safe(cursor, entry, &rmap)
		kvmhv_update_nest_rmap_rc(kvm, rmap, clr, set, hpa, mask);
}
